COMMENTARY

Rod pumps were installed on Little Creature and Tooheys wells, and both are currently pumping.

The Bootleg 5-14-15TFH well has been drilled a measured depth of 11,675 feet, which is the total depth of the intermediate hole landing in the Three Forks Formation. The rig is currently preparing to run the 7 inch production casing. The rig will then be skidded to the Bootleg 4-14-15TFH well, which has been drilled to surface casing depth of 2,418 feet, where 9-5/8 inch casing was run and cemented. The intermediate hole will be drilled from this depth.

Hydraulic fracture stimulation operations are planned to start on both Matilda Bay wells on May 14th.

BLUFF #1-11 WELL, GOSHEN COUNTY, WYOMING

Samson has signed a contract with Trinidad Drilling LLC Rig #47 to drill the Bluff well. This rig will include a top drive which is useful in drilling the Permian salt section. Samson previously drilled 1037 feet of the Bluff well in January with an air drill rig and cemented the surface casing. Samson anticipates drilling to resume with Trinidad Rig #47 around May 22nd (which may vary a few days depending on how quickly the current operator of Trinidad Rig #47 completes the drilling of its well).

As previously advised, Samson completed three separate farmout transactions with three E&P companies in its Hawk Springs Project. Samson sold 31.26% of its interest in the Hawk Springs Project to spread the risk of the exploratory phase whilst retaining a promoted 35.41% working interest (25% paying interest). The buyers will have the right to participate in the development wells in the Bluff prospect at their earned interest. In addition, the buyers will have the ability to earn their proportionate share of Samson’s interest in the remaining Hawk Springs acres.

The Bluff Prospect is an important test of the Permian and Pennsylvanian age sections of the Hawk Springs Project. The prospect is defined by a 3-D seismic grid survey which has demonstrated that it can detect the existence of porous sandstones within this prospective geologic section. The Bluff prospect is a four-way dip closed anticlinal structure. Success at Bluff will provide encouragement to test as many as 18 additional prospects that share similar seismic characteristics with Bluff.

ROOSEVELT PROJECT, ROOSEVELT COUNTY MONTANA

Samson has an interest in approximately 45,000 gross acres (30,000 net acres) in the Roosevelt. Samson has previously entered into a farmout agreement with Momentus Energy in this project area. The transaction requires Momentus Energy to acquire a 20 square mile 3-D seismic survey, and drill a horizontal Bakken well in exchange for a 50% interest in the entire project area.

Momentus Energy now has completed the data acquisition phase for the 20 square mile 3D Seismic Survey. The seismic data will be transcribed by the recording company and sent out for processing by the end of this week.

The 3D seismic will be utilized to image the Bakken /Three Forks interval and potential conventional targets in the Red River and Madison formations. Based on offsetting discoveries, Red River and Madison Formations are considered to be prospective in the Roosevelt project area.
